More Revenue, Please: 500+ Ways to Grow Revenue Within 60 Days
Overview
More Revenue, Please is the definitive revenue growth playbook for CFOs, finance leaders, and commercial executives who want to find, unlock, and protect revenue — fast.
While most business books focus on cutting costs or chasing new customers, this book goes where the real money is hiding: inside your existing business. With 520 specific, executable revenue ideas across five commercial dimensions, it gives finance and commercial leaders a complete system to grow revenue within 60 days — without hiring more salespeople or launching new products from scratch.
What you get:
520 ready-to-use revenue strategies organised across Create, Unlock, Accelerate, Expand, and Protect — the five dimensions of commercial growth every CFO needs to master. Each idea includes the business case, execution steps, ownership map, and risks to manage.
A proven quantification framework — the Painkiller Gap Model — that calculates the exact cost of your revenue problem and builds the board-ready business case to solve it. No guesswork. Pure arithmetic.
A Revenue Prioritization Matrix that narrows 520 ideas to your top three based on speed, impact, and effort — so you know exactly where to start.
A structured Revenue Playbook builder that sequences your priorities into a commercial plan your whole team can execute.
A 60-Day Revenue Sprint that converts your top priority into a time-bound, owned, measurable result — with a number you can take to the board.
Who this book is for:
CFOs, finance directors, and commercial leaders in SME and mid-market businesses who know revenue is underperforming but need a structured, quantified path to fix it. Founders and CEOs who think with a finance lens. Anyone responsible for top-line growth who wants a practical toolkit — not another framework.
Research shows revenue leakage in a typical business runs at 1–5% of annual revenue. On a 50 million dollar business, that is up to 2.5 million dollars gone before anyone notices. Industry analysts confirm stalled revenue growth is the number one pressure finance leaders face today. This book is the answer to both.
The revenue is already in your business. This book helps you find it, structure it, and put a number on it.
More Revenue, Please is Book 4 in the Growth Science series by Nader Sabry — growth scientist, business publication contributor, and the person, in the words of those who have worked with him, you never want your competition to hire.
